About the Item

Untouched stunning Gillows of Lancaster and London George 3rd cream painted and parcel gilt arm chair, in its original warn through condition. This chair has never been apart and retains its original cane seat and back. It has the journey man’s cabinet makers initials to the underside of the frame, see images.
